> As discussed on another thread, I've hacked the remote get to only go to a
> single node. The performance of put almost doubled, whilst the one of gets
> decreased by about 10 percent.
> The performance decrease for gets is understandable, but I can't really
> understand why the write got so very fast. The OOB thread pool is not shared
> between the writes and the reads...


Are both reads and writes marked as OOB ? Then they share the same OOB 
thread pool !


> That makes me think that there might be a contention point between OOB and 
> regular threads?

Both regular and OOB message are added to the *same* receive window on 
the receiver side, so there are definitely contention points between them...
